#36a64c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#36a64c is composed of 21.2% red, 65.1%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.2%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 131.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.9% and a lightness of 43.1%. #36a64c color hex could be obtained by blending #6cff98 with #004d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#36a64c color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#36a64c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#36a64c has RGB values of R:54, G:166,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 3581516.

Shades and Tints of #36a64c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f3fb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#36a64c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#69736b is the less saturated color, while #03d92d is the most saturated one.
